20 August 2004 Optical magnetometry: a revolution in heart diagnostics?
Antoine Weis, Georg Bison, R. Wynands
Author Affiliations +
Abstract
We have developed a novel way to record in a non-contact way the magnetic field of the human heart. Our laser device is much less expensive than conventional, SQUID-based magnetometers and opens up new perspectives for medical diagnostics.
